The surface area of a cylinder can be determined with
sa = surface area of sides + surface area of top and bottom
sa = 2πrh + 2πr²

Identify the component of the cylinder
r = a = 5 cm
h = b = 10 cm

Calculate the surface area
sa = 2πrh + 2πr²
sa = (2 × π × 5 × 10) + (2 × π × 5²)
sa = 100π + 50π
sa = 150π

The surface area is 150π cm². The answer is option c.
